Output 229191a611415123362d34b2ecf26c1778a77908e56a24d040e42934f6d8c6e5:0

value
700727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ca14d71be3ab37db5bfcd61d59926bda4ab966e OP_EQUAL
address
3EWbkttFeaMZEjyUofQuRBYN93MPU4TA2R
transaction
229191a611415123362d34b2ecf26c1778a77908e56a24d040e42934f6d8c6e5